Kiruna Guidetur is a Kiruna-based tour operator located in Norrbottens län, Sweden. The company organizes guided tours, day trips and equipment rentals serving visitors to Swedish Lapland. Offerings include guided snowmobile excursions, kennel visits with huskies, snowshoe treks timed for aurora viewing, canoe and boat tours on the Torne River, and self-guided or guided trips to the ICEHOTEL and Abisko National Park.
Rental inventory covers Nordic skis, bike rentals, snowshoes and Fjällpulka 144 pulka sleds with multiple rental durations from one day to multi-week options. The City-Sightseeing tour departs from Torggatan 4 and explores Kiruna’s relocation story and local history.
Kiruna Guidetur’s portfolio includes short group snowmobile tours, exclusive snowmobile experiences, ice fishing from snowmobiles or boats, mountain biking, moose safaris by minivan and family-oriented adventure packages. Longer backcountry offerings include multi-day fjällpulka journeys along Kungsleden and Nordic touring skiing with access to Nikkaluokta and Abisko. Evening options focus on Northern Lights viewing with guided snowshoe treks, aurora camp dinners and aurora shuttle transfers.

Dress in layered, waterproof clothing
Weather conditions can change rapidly on the water, so layering and waterproof gear are essential for comfort and safety.
Bring binoculars and camera gear
Enhanced wildlife viewing and capturing the stunning scenery require good optics and photography equipment.
Book in advance during peak months
The Midnight Sun boat tours are popular in summer; securing your reservation early ensures availability.
Keep safety briefings in mind
Listen carefully to the crew's instructions and wear life jackets at all times during the tour.
